7-chloro-3,5-dihydro-2H-pyridazino[4,5-b]indole-1,4-dione
Also Known As: 7-chloro-1H-pyridazino[4,5-b]indole-1,4(5H)-dione
| Molecular Formula | C10H6ClN3O2 |
| Molecular Weight | 235.01485 g/mol |
| XLogP | 1.5 |
| Topological Polar Surface Area (TPSA) | 74.0 Ų |
| Hydrogen Bond Donors | 3 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 0 |
| Exact Mass | 235.01485 Da |
| Heavy Atoms | 16 |
| Complexity | 349.0 |
| SMILES | C1=CC2=C(C=C1Cl)NC3=C2C(=O)NNC3=O |
| InChIKey | YDNNIJXILWEMRA-UHFFFAOYSA-N |
The XLogP value of 1.5 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 7-chloro-3,5-dihydro-2H-pyridazino[4,5-b]indole-1,4-dione. The TPSA of 74.0 Ų falls within the moderate polarity range, balancing permeability and solubility for 7-chloro-3,5-dihydro-2H-pyridazino[4,5-b]indole-1,4-dione. Following Lipinski's Rule of Five, 7-chloro-3,5-dihydro-2H-pyridazino[4,5-b]indole-1,4-dione has 3 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
